Common Admission Requirements For Human Resources Degree ProgramsIn Destin, Florida
When applying to Human Resources Bachelor Degree Programs in Destin, Florida, prospective students should consider the following common admission requirements:
High School Diploma or Equivalent: Students must demonstrate they have completed secondary education through a diploma or GED equivalent.
Minimum GPA: Most programs require a cumulative GPA of 2.5 or higher on a 4.0 scale. Some institutions may have a more competitive GPA requirement.
Standardized Test Scores: While some schools may require SAT or ACT scores, many have adopted a test-optional policy. It’s essential to check each school's specific requirements.
Prerequisite Coursework: Certain high school courses may be required, including English, mathematics, and social sciences. Advanced coursework can strengthen an application.
Personal Statement or Essay: Many programs ask applicants to submit a personal statement outlining their interest in Human Resources, career goals, and reasons for choosing the specific school.
Letters of Recommendation: Some schools require one or two letters from teachers, counselors, or professionals who can speak to the applicant's academic abilities and character.
Resume: A current resume detailing academic, volunteer, and any work experience may be requested by certain programs.
Interview: Some institutions may conduct interviews as part of the admission process, allowing them to gauge the applicant's fit for the program.
Background Check: For certain programs or internships, a background check may be required to ensure eligibility for professional placements.
Application Fee: A non-refundable application fee is typically required when submitting your application; fee amounts vary by school.
These requirements can vary by institution, so interested students should always verify the specific criteria for each school they are considering.
Cost & Financial Aid Options For Human Resources Degree Programs In Destin, Florida
Investing in a Human Resources Bachelor Degree Program in Destin, Florida, generally entails various costs. Here’s an overview of tuition ranges and financial aid options available to students:
Tuition Costs:
- Public Institutions: Tuition for in-state students typically ranges from $4,000 to $8,000 per year, while out-of-state students may pay between $10,000 and $20,000 annually.
- Private Institutions: Tuition at private colleges can range from $15,000 to $35,000 per year.
Additional Fees: In addition to tuition, students should budget for:
- Registration and application fees, typically between $50 and $100.
- Student fees for technology and other resources, which can vary from $500 to $1,200 annually.
- Textbooks, which might cost students between $1,000 and $1,500 per year.
Financial Aid Options:
- Federal Financial Aid: Students can complete the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) to determine eligibility for federal Pell Grants, work-study programs, and low-interest student loans.
- State Grants and Scholarships: Florida residents can apply for state-funded grants and scholarships like the Florida Bright Futures Scholarship Program.
- Institutional Scholarships: Many colleges offer merit-based or need-based scholarships. Prospective students should inquire about available options.
- Private Scholarships: Various organizations provide scholarships based on academic achievement, financial need, or specific demographics. Sites like Fastweb or Cappex can help students find applicable scholarships.
- Payment Plans: Many institutions offer payment plans to spread tuition expenses over manageable periods.
Students should consult each school’s financial aid office to understand their specific options and ensure they complete necessary applications and deadlines.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) About Human Resources Degree Programs In Destin, Florida
What can I do with a Human Resources degree?
- Graduates can pursue roles such as HR generalist, recruiter, training manager, and employee relations specialist.
How long does it take to complete a Human Resources Bachelor Degree?
- Typically, it takes four years of full-time study to complete a Bachelor's degree.
Are online HR degree programs available in Destin?
- Yes, some institutions offer online programs or hybrid formats that combine online learning with on-campus requirements.
What are the job prospects for HR graduates?
- Job prospects are strong, especially in growing sectors like healthcare and hospitality in Destin.
Is a certification required to work in HR?
- Certifications, like SHRM-CP or PHR, are not mandatory but can enhance employment opportunities and career advancement.
What skills do I need for a successful HR career?
- Key skills include communication, conflict resolution, organizational skills, and knowledge of employment law.
Can I work while studying for my degree?
- Many students work part-time, and some programs offer flexible scheduling to accommodate work commitments.
What financial aid is available for HR students?
- Students may qualify for federal grants, loans, state scholarships, and institutional awards.
Where can I find internship opportunities?
- Many local businesses, as well as university career services, can help students find internships.
What is the average salary for HR professionals in Florida?
- Entry-level HR assistants may earn around $40,000 annually, while experienced HR managers can expect salaries upwards of $80,000 or more, depending on specific roles and industries.
